Output 089223648904de5ab10e7cbe36c944798e1d1aa6cde4aef92e3de82de295d94c:0

value
1600000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d26f5b32f08962f8c969bc2d1e486213561aec4c OP_EQUAL
address
3LshDzhyu4XcnrSsyAfoCXHsDAemjycFk1
transaction
089223648904de5ab10e7cbe36c944798e1d1aa6cde4aef92e3de82de295d94c
spent
true